40) An entity issued 2,000 convertible bonds on January 1, 2016. The bonds have a three-year term, and are issued at par with a face value of P1,000 per bond. Interest is payable annually in arrears at a nominal annual interest rate of 6 percent. Each bond is convertible at any time up to maturity into 250 ordinary shares. The entity has an option to settle the principal amount of the convertible bonds on ordinary shares or in cash. When the bonds are issued, the prevailing market interest rate for similar debt without a conversion option is 9 percent. At the issue date, the market price of one ordinary share is P3.The issuance of convertible bonds increased the entity's equity by (PVF Complete Decimal) A. 0 151,878 C. 896,025 D. 134,872 B
